Business Development Manager - Repairs, Civils & Post-Tensioning
22/11/2025,
Bouygues Construction
London, UK
Sales | Industrial work / Service Industry / Manufacturing
Methods Engineers & Managers Expression of Interest
19/10/2025,
Bouygues Construction
London, UK
Engineering